  64. <h4 class="subsubsection">3.6.2.3 Flonums</h4>
  65. <a name="index-flonums"></a>
  66. <a name="index-floating-point-numbers"></a>
  67. <a name="index-constants_002c-floating-point"></a>
  68. <a name="index-precision_002c-floating-point"></a>
  69. <p>A <em>flonum</em> represents a floating point number. The translation is
  70. indirect: a decimal floating point number from the text is converted by
  71. <code>as</code> to a generic binary floating point number of more than
  72. sufficient precision. This generic floating point number is converted
  73. to a particular computer&rsquo;s floating point format (or formats) by a
  74. portion of <code>as</code> specialized to that computer.
  75. </p>
  76. <p>A flonum is written by writing (in order)
  77. </p><ul>
  78. <li> The digit &lsquo;<samp>0</samp>&rsquo;.
  79. (&lsquo;<samp>0</samp>&rsquo; is optional on the HPPA.)
  80. </li><li> A letter, to tell <code>as</code> the rest of the number is a flonum.
  81. <kbd>e</kbd> is recommended. Case is not important.
  82. <p>On the H8/300, Renesas / SuperH SH,
  83. and AMD 29K architectures, the letter must be
  84. one of the letters &lsquo;<samp>DFPRSX</samp>&rsquo; (in upper or lower case).
  85. </p>
  86. <p>On the ARC, the letter must be one of the letters &lsquo;<samp>DFRS</samp>&rsquo;
  87. (in upper or lower case).
  88. </p>
  89. <p>On the Intel 960 architecture, the letter must be
  90. one of the letters &lsquo;<samp>DFT</samp>&rsquo; (in upper or lower case).
  91. </p>
  92. <p>On the HPPA architecture, the letter must be &lsquo;<samp>E</samp>&rsquo; (upper case only).
  93. </p>
  94. </li><li> An optional sign: either &lsquo;<samp>+</samp>&rsquo; or &lsquo;<samp>-</samp>&rsquo;.
  95. </li><li> An optional <em>integer part</em>: zero or more decimal digits.
  96. </li><li> An optional <em>fractional part</em>: &lsquo;<samp>.</samp>&rsquo; followed by zero
  97. or more decimal digits.
  98. </li><li> An optional exponent, consisting of:
  99. <ul>
  100. <li> An &lsquo;<samp>E</samp>&rsquo; or &lsquo;<samp>e</samp>&rsquo;.
  101. </li><li> Optional sign: either &lsquo;<samp>+</samp>&rsquo; or &lsquo;<samp>-</samp>&rsquo;.
  102. </li><li> One or more decimal digits.
  103. </li></ul>
  104. </li></ul>
  105. <p>At least one of the integer part or the fractional part must be
  106. present. The floating point number has the usual base-10 value.
  107. </p>
  108. <p><code>as</code> does all processing using integers. Flonums are computed
  109. independently of any floating point hardware in the computer running
  110. <code>as</code>.
